What is Needed to Be Prepared for Certified Medical Assistant Classes in Richmond Heights OH

Although there are not a lot of requirements in instruction to be a (MA) Medical Assistant, you need to be aware of the few that do exist. As of now they are: hold a H.S. diploma or equivalent and be of minimum age in Ohio, pass a mandatory criminal background check and test negative for Tuberculosis and Hepatitis.
